Mr Niruben Rajasagaram is a Consultant Bariatric, Oesophago-gastric & General surgeon who has extensive knowledge in advanced laparoendoscopic surgery. He studied medicine at the Royal College of Surgeons in Ireland. Since finishing his internship he has been training in general surgery, and has up to 14 years of general surgery experience behind him. He obtained his membership to the Royal College of Surgeons Ireland (MRCS) in 2004 and then went on to graduate as a Consultant General surgeon obtaining his Fellowship of the Royal Australasian College of Surgeons (FRACS) in 2011.

Furthering his career and his aim to be a specialist surgeon he went on to do 4 years of fellowship in bariatric, upper gastrointestinal and advanced biliary surgery. He chose to do 3 of the 4 years of his specialisation in Melbourne (Western hospital, Alfred hospital & St Vincents Melbourne). This has helped him become well abreast of the demographics of the disease process that is specific to our population.

In addition he has also completed the Australian New Zealand Gastro-Oesophageal Surgery Association (ANZGOSA) training program and satisfied the standards of the Gastroenterological Society of Australia for gastroscopy and colonoscopy.
